Magnetic Resonance Coronary Artery Imaging
Abstract
Coronary artery imaging with magnetic resonance imaging carries the potential for a noninvasive, essentially risk-free screening test for those at risk for coronary heart disease. Many physiologic and anatomic challenges including cardiac and respiratory motion and the small size, tortuosity, and variable flow characteristics of the coronary arteries hamper efforts to achieve this goal.
